The New Stanford Campus

Add to this the addition of the new Stanford University Campus on Bay Street in Redwood City.  Some 2,400 employees will work on the site of the former Mid-Point Technology Park off Highway 101, about 5 miles from the main campus.  The new campus will initially develop 21 of the 35 available acres.  It will feature modern offices, a fitness center and pool, a town square and a park, among other amenities.  Stanford has also agreed to pay for the installation of a new public transport trolley that will service the new campus and the Fair Oaks District where the Menlo Gate Group Twelve property is located.  The new trolley will allow easy access from the Fair Oaks District to the vibrant Redwood City Downtown corridor.  Groundbreaking has commenced, pads have been poured, and construction is underway.

The New Facebook Campus

Facebook is expanding again.  It’s been just over two years since Facebook moved into its 430,000-square-foot, headquarters in Menlo Park, Calif. Now the company is ready to expand again, and this time it wants to build a lot more than just office space for its workers.   Plans have been approved for Facebook’s construction of what it will call its “Willow Campus,” a “mixed-use village” that sounds like a combination of a strip mall, a condo complex and an office park.  The new campus, which will be right behind Facebook’s existing headquarters in Menlo Park on a site the company acquired in 2015.  It includes office, retail, a grocery store, a pharmacy, and much more.  All of this will be open to the public, according to the company’s blog post. There will be 125,000 square feet of retail space in total, and 1.75 million square feet of office space.  A Facebook spokesperson announced that the new Willow Campus project will be completed by 2021. This campus will be in addition to the company’s existing office space, not a replacement for it.

Bohanon Park Development

The Bohannon Company has nearly completed construction of the new Menlo Gateway, an eight-story, 210,000-square-foot office building in Menlo Park.  The mixed-use project also consists of a 1,040-space parking structure and a 41,000-square-foot fitness center.  This property is located adjacent to the construction of a new hotel along the 101 corridor in Menlo Park.  “The supply-constrained Menlo Park office market, combined with demographic and economic tailwinds, provide exceptional fundamentals for a project of this scale and quality,” Michael Mestel, Square Mile’ principal, said in a press release. The project is part of the first phase of Menlo Gateway, a 16-acre master-planned development comprised of a 250-room Autograph Collection hotel currently under construction and a total of approximately 500,000 square feet of office space to be built in phases.  Located at 100 Independence Drive, the office building capitalizes on the site’s excellent visibility from the highway, and is oriented to maximize southern exposure and natural light.  Menlo Park is known as a hub for high technology and attracts many of the nation’s most prominent technology and venture capital firms, including Intuit, SRI International, TE Corporation, Andreessen Horowitz and Sequoia Capital.  A second phase of the Menlo Gateway project will include two additional office buildings, a café/restaurant, as well as neighborhood retail and community facilities, all totaling roughly 500,000 square feet of space.
